Overview

Vortex is a next-generation columnar file format and toolkit designed for high-performance data processing. It is the fastest and most extensible format for building data systems backed by object storage. It provides:

  • ⚡️ Blazing Fast Performance

    • 200x faster random access reads (vs. modern Apache Parquet)
    • 2-10x faster scans
    • 2-10x faster writes
    • Similar compression ratios
    • Efficient support for wide tables with zero-copy/zero-parse metadata
  • 🔧 Extensible Architecture

    • Modeled after Apache DataFusion's extensible approach
    • Pluggable encoding system, type system, compression strategy, & layout strategy
    • Zero-copy compatibility with Apache Arrow
  • 🗳️ Open Source, Neutral Governance

    • A Linux Foundation (LF AI & Data) Project
    • Apache-2.0 Licensed
  • ↔️ Integrations

    • Arrow, DataFusion, DuckDB, Spark, Pandas, Polars, & more
    • Apache Iceberg (coming soon)

🟢 Development Status: Library APIs may change from version to version, but we now consider the file format stable. From release 0.36.0, all future releases of Vortex should maintain backwards compatibility of the file format (i.e., be able to read files written by any earlier version >= 0.36.0).

Key Features

Core Capabilities

  • Logical Types - Clean separation between logical schema and physical layout
  • 🔄 Zero-Copy Arrow Integration - Seamless conversion to/from Apache Arrow arrays
  • 🧩 Extensible Encodings - Pluggable physical layouts with built-in optimizations
  • 📦 Cascading Compression - Support for nested encoding schemes
  • 🚀 High-Performance Computing - Optimized compute kernels for encoded data
  • 📊 Rich Statistics - Lazy-loaded summary statistics for optimization

Technical Architecture

Logical vs Physical Design

Vortex strictly separates logical and physical concerns:

  • Logical Layer: Defines data types and schema
  • Physical Layer: Handles encoding and storage implementation
  • Built-in Encodings: Compatible with Apache Arrow's memory format
  • Extension Encodings: Optimized compression schemes (RLE, dictionary, etc.)

Quick Start

Installation

Rust Crate

All features are exported through the main vortex crate.

cargo add vortex

Python Package

uv add vortex-data

Command Line UI (vx)

For browsing the structure of Vortex files, you can use the vx command-line tool.

# Install latest release
cargo install vortex-tui --locked

# Or build from source
cargo install --path vortex-tui --locked

# Usage
vx browse <file>

Acknowledgments 🏆

The Vortex project benefits enormously from groundbreaking work from the academic & open-source communities.

Research in Vortex

  • BtrBlocks - Efficient columnar compression
  • FastLanes - High-performance integer compression
  • FSST - Fast random access string compression
  • ALP - Adaptive lossless floating-point compression
  • Procella - YouTube's unified data system
  • Anyblob - High-performance access to object storage
  • ClickHouse - Fast analytics for everyone

Vortex in Research

  • Anyblox - A Framework for Self-Decoding Datasets
